Lily Lake, a community in Kenosha County, Wisconsin, has 639 residents. At $78,558, its median household income sits in line with Kenosha County's $79,412.

Between 2019 and 2023, Lily Lake's population grew 14.1% from 560 to 639, while its median home value rose 59.0% from $181,100 to $288,000.

Households average 2.61 people. 27.7%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
